86 Dynamic Driving Academy, Stage 4: AUTOCROSS SCHOOL will be held in conjunction with "86 Nation" Event on November 23rd, at Auto Club California Speedway at 9300 Cherry Blvd, Fontana, CA. This will be a first com-first served spots for 25 entries at $70+ $15 gate fee. It is reserved for AE86 drivers, and Scion FR-S/Subaru BRZ drivers, and is for novice, and intermediate drivers. For advanced drivers, there is a normal autocross session operating at the same time, with difference sessions.

You can pre-register online for autocross at www.86nation.net/autox OR check in on the day of the event early in the morning by 8am.

Registration
AutoX online Registration cost is $70 and closes on Friday the 22nd @ 9pm. You will need to pay the $15 gate fee to enter FT-86 Nation so please have cash available for the gate fee. Or find the AutoX registration @ the FT-86Nation info booth to register the day of the event. Space is limited and you should register online to guarantee yourself a spot. If you registered online use your ticket showing you paid to enter or bring cash. You'll also need a valid driver’s license. Numbers will be assigned upon arrival. Cars may be required to install a windshield vinyl from one or more of our sponsors.

No Work Assignments!
Unlike most Autocross formats, we'll have staff so you don't have to work when you're not running. This way you can enjoy the event! If you do feel like working in exchange for a free AutoX entry, please let us know as we could use one or two more staffers.

Preparing Your Car / Tech Inspection
Remove all loose articles from the interior of your car! At the “tech” area, you will be asked to open the hood, trunk, and interior of your car for the Tech official’s inspection. They are here to make sure that all cars competing are safe. They will inspect your tires for adequate inflation pressure and tread depth, your wheel bearings for wear, check that your battery is secure, throttle return springs for return, etc. If the tech officials are satisfied with the safety of your car, your time card will be initialed. Helmets are required and limited loaners will be available (snell 95 and up).
